Volkswagen T-Roc R Black Edition: Enhanced Style And Features For UK Market
The Volkswagen T-Roc R Black Edition, a new addition to the T-Roc range in the UK, combines enhanced style and performance. This model, based on the high-performance T-Roc R, features a striking design pack and extra equipment, positioning it at the top of the T-Roc lineup.
The design pack includes black decorative trims, roof rails, and mirror housings. It also boasts 19-inch Estoril alloy wheels with a black and diamond-turned finish. These elements give the vehicle a distinctive and stylish appearance.
Additional features over the standard T-Roc R include a rear-view camera and heated front seats. An electronic tailgate adds convenience, while a large tilting and sliding panoramic sunroof stands out as one of the most notable enhancements.
Under the bonnet, the T-Roc R Black Edition retains the same powerful specifications as the T-Roc R. It is equipped with a 2.0 TSI engine delivering 300 PS. This engine is paired with a seven-speed direct-shift gearbox and 4MOTION all-wheel drive system.
This combination allows the vehicle to accelerate from zero to 62 mph in just 4.9 seconds. The top speed reaches 155 mph where permitted, ensuring an exhilarating driving experience.
Advanced Audio System
For those who appreciate high-quality sound, the T-Roc R Black Edition comes with a Beats sound system as standard. This system includes six speakers, a digital eight-channel amplifier, a subwoofer, and delivers a total output of 300 W.
The Volkswagen T-Roc R Black Edition will be available for order starting Thursday, 15 August. It is priced at £44,250 (on-the-road recommended retail price including VAT). Concurrently, the price of the standard T-Roc R has been adjusted to £43,000 (on-the-road recommended retail price including VAT).
